Rian Johnson is smart dude. I read an early draft of Looper and was blown away at how he tapped into the same neo-noir stream that Blade Runner did without going super over the top with the sci-fi. The set up is simple: time travel exists, but is super mega-illegal. And dangerous. Even the bad guys don’t want to accidentally erase themselves, so they only really use it to get rid of evidence… namely people that need to be whacked.
A contact in the “past” arranges for contractors to be in a certain spot at a certain time and pays them well to shoot whatever poor bastard pops up there. If the "past" cops find the body, how do they ID someone who might not even be alive yet?
Things get fucked up when one of these guys, called Loopers, comes face to face with his older self.
Bruce Willis plays the older Joseph Gordon-Levitt. We’ve known that for a while, but one thing that was hidden was that Joe was going to be in make-up so that it would be believable that he’d grow into Bruce Willis.
Out of WonderCon comes our first look at the make-up. I can’t tell you much more than this right now, but I saw the make-up up close and personal and it’s creepy how subtle it is. He looks a little off, but then you see him in profile you kind of do a double take because he has young Bruce Willis’ outline.
